Indian women's traditional dress and attire are an integral part of their cultural identity. The sari, a long piece of fabric draped around the body, is an iconic symbol of Indian femininity, with different styles and patterns varying across regions. Other traditional garments, such as the salwar kameez, lehenga, and kurta, are also popular among Indian women. With modernization, Western-style clothing has become more mainstream, but traditional attire remains an essential part of Indian women's cultural heritage.

Indian cuisine is renowned for its diversity and richness, with a wide range of flavors, spices, and ingredients used across different regions. Women play a vital role in preserving and passing down traditional recipes, with many learning cooking skills from their mothers and grandmothers. Indian women's culinary expertise is evident in the preparation of festive meals, snacks, and sweets, which are often an integral part of social gatherings and celebrations.
